San Angelo ISD finance briefing: $50M unassigned, payroll near $9M monthly; public suggests revenue ideas

SAN ANGELO ISD Board of Trustees · February 20, 2026

Summary

At a finance and audit committee workshop the district reported about $50 million in unassigned funds, roughly $63 million (46%) of revenue collected and monthly payroll near $9 million; a public commenter proposed using Jumbotron advertising and a fifth-day virtual option to reduce costs.

During the Feb. 16 finance and audit workshop, Dr. Mills reviewed the district’s current fiscal position and answered trustees’ questions about the check register, payroll and investments.
